Ampacity Reference Table

Base ampacity values for copper conductors at 30°C ambient (single conductor, free air).

AWGPVC 60°CPVC 75°CPVC 90°CXLPE/Silicone
0000195A230A260A260A
000165A200A225A225A
00145A175A195A195A
0125A150A170A170A
1110A130A145A145A
295A115A130A130A
470A85A95A95A
655A65A75A75A
840A50A55A55A
1030A35A40A40A
1220A25A30A30A
1415A20A25A25A
1610A13A18A18A
187A10A14A14A
205A7A11A11A
223A5A7A7A

Understanding Ampacity

Ampacity is the maximum current a conductor can carry continuously without exceeding its temperature rating. It depends on conductor size, insulation type, ambient temperature, and installation conditions.

Important: Always apply appropriate derating factors for bundled conductors and elevated temperatures. Exceeding ampacity limits causes overheating and can lead to insulation damage or fire.
